The OMNIKEY reader automatically is recognized and theappropriate driver installed through Windows Update.The OMNIKEY reader is ready for use.Note: This OMNIKEY Reader is CCID compliant, therefore, youcan use a generic Windows CCID driver to operate the reader.However, a generic driver does not allow you to utilize thereaders advanced features and functions.Proceed to the Diagnostic Tool section for testing theinstallation.ManualFor manual driver installation, local administration rights may berequired.Original OMNIKEY drivers must be locally available on yourcomputer (for example, after internet download or from a CD).1.
